Texas Supreme Court halts order allowing emergency abortion | Women's Rights News

Case seen as main check since constitutional proper to abortion in the USA was overturned final 12 months.

The Texas Supreme Courtroom has briefly halted a decrease court docket’s ruling that allowed a lady who’s 20 weeks pregnant to get an abortion regardless of the conservative US state’s ban on the process.

The one-page order from the all-Republican prime court docket was issued late on Friday and the authorized battle was seen as a significant check case for the reason that US Supreme Court overturned the nationwide constitutional proper to abortion final 12 months, enabling states like Texas to go near-complete bans.

State district choose Maya Guerra Gamble, an elected Democrat, had on Thursday dominated to allow Kate Cox, a 31-year-old mom of two, to have an abortion underneath the slender exceptions to Texas’s ban, since her fetus had a deadly analysis.

In keeping with Cox’s lawsuit, weeks after she came upon she was pregnant, she was instructed that her child was at a excessive danger for a situation often called trisomy 18, which has a really excessive chance of miscarriage or stillbirth and low survival charges.

Docs additionally instructed Cox that if the child’s heartbeat had been to cease, inducing labour would carry a danger of a uterine rupture due to her two prior caesarean sections, and that one other C-section at full time period would endanger her capacity to hold one other youngster.

Cox was 20 weeks pregnant when she filed the lawsuit, with assist from the nonprofit Heart for Reproductive Rights, which is believed to be the primary time a pregnant girl in the USA requested a court docket to approve an abortion after Roe v Wade was overturned final June.

Since that landmark ruling, Texas and 12 different states rushed to ban abortion at practically all phases of being pregnant.

The decrease court docket’s ruling utilized solely to Cox and this present being pregnant and didn’t broaden abortion entry extra broadly throughout Texas.

However the state’s Republican Lawyer Normal Ken Paxton requested the Supreme Courtroom to intervene to dam Cox from acquiring an abortion.

On Friday night time, Cox acquired a one-page order wherein the Supreme Courtroom stated it was briefly staying Thursday’s ruling “without regard to the merits”.

“We are talking about urgent medical care. Kate is already 20 weeks pregnant. This is why people should not need to beg for healthcare in a court of law,” Molly Duane, a lawyer on the centre stated.

In an editorial revealed within the Dallas Morning Information, Cox wrote: “I do not want to continue the pain and suffering that has plagued this pregnancy or continue to put my body or my mental health through the risks of continuing this pregnancy.”

“The idea that Ms Cox wants desperately to be a parent, and this law might actually cause her to lose that ability, is shocking and would be a genuine miscarriage of justice,” Guerra Gamble had stated on Thursday.

Paxton referred to as Guerra Gamble “an activist” and argued that Cox doesn’t meet the factors for a medical exception to the abortion ban.

“Future criminal and civil proceedings cannot restore the life that is lost if plaintiffs or their agents proceed to perform and procure an abortion in violation of Texas law,” Paxton’s workplace instructed the court docket.

He had additionally warned three hospitals in Houston that they might face authorized penalties in the event that they allowed Cox’s doctor to supply the abortion after the decrease court docket order.

After the Supreme Courtroom order, Cox’s legal professionals have stated they won’t share her abortion plans, citing considerations for her security.

The ultimate verdict in her case is pending.
